DAVOS 2025: NIGERIA, DP WORLD EXPLORE INFRASTRUCTURE INVESTMENT OPPORTUNITIES

At the World Econogmic Forum (WEF) 25, the Honourable Minister of Finance and Coordinating Minister of the Economy Mr Wale has met with His Excellency Sultan Ahmed Bin Sulayem, Group Chairman and CEO of DP World, to discuss infrastructure investment opportunities that would ease logistics bottlenecks and propel Nigeria’s economy forward.

The meeting between the Minister and Bin Sulayem marks a promising development in Nigeria’s efforts to revamp its infrastructure and unlock its economic potential.

With DP World’s expertise and Nigeria’s commitment to growth, this partnership could be the catalyst for transformative change in the country’s logistics and economic landscape.
